What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
63%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 34% CA state average), while 69%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 49% CA state average).
How many students attend Richmond Street Elementary School?
588 students attend Richmond Street Elementary School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
48% of Richmond Street Elementary School students are White, 25% of students are Hispanic, 15% of students are Two or more races, 10% of students are Asian, and 2% of students are Black.
What is the student:teacher ratio of Richmond Street Elementary School?
Richmond Street Elementary School has a student ration of 24:1, which is higher than the California state average of 22:1.
What grades does Richmond Street Elementary School offer ?
Richmond Street Elementary School offers enrollment in grades Kindergarten-5
What school district is Richmond Street Elementary School part of?
Richmond Street Elementary School is part of El Segundo Unified School District.
